不是1 就是0 ,刪除是把他們全變成0嗎。比如數組,int[] a = {1,2,3,4,5}
1 回答

慕標琳琳
TA貢獻1830條經驗 獲得超9個贊
你所謂的刪除很不明確。
只要涉及到內存使用,那么都取決于內存管理策略。
不管是否有操作系統,舉個例,你使用int a,這篇區域多半曾經使用過了(因為假設你的程序是第二天開始運行的),但是你拿的值并不是曾經用過的臟數據 —— 如果要達到a=0,那么策略可以有很多種——比如1:直接把這篇區域先歸0,創建任何變量都不給值;2:區域不歸零,創建變量進行賦值...自己推想。
很明顯里面有的方式更省時間,但實現者不一定就是那種方式。
添加回答
舉報
0/150
提交
取消